首先我們看一下NAMENODE: 我們已經知道了NAMENODE作為DATANODE的管理者,其重要性不言而喻,那么NAMENODE是怎么管理數據的呢? 首先,我們看一下上面這張圖,每次客戶端讀寫數據都要先經過NAMENODE,其實就是先查詢NAMENODE中的元數據,那么問題來了 ...
名稱節點的數據結構 在HDSFS中,名稱節點 namenode 負責管理分布式文件系統的命名空間 Namespace ,保存了兩個核心的數據結構,即FsImage和EditLog。 名稱節點記錄了每個文件中各個塊所在的數據節點的位置信息。 FsImage用於維護文件系統樹以及文件樹中所有的文件和文件夾的額元數據 EditLog操作日志中記錄了所有針對文件的創建 刪除 重命名等操作 FsImage文 ...
2019-10-21 20:49 0 304 推薦指數:
首先我們看一下NAMENODE: 我們已經知道了NAMENODE作為DATANODE的管理者,其重要性不言而喻,那么NAMENODE是怎么管理數據的呢? 首先,我們看一下上面這張圖,每次客戶端讀寫數據都要先經過NAMENODE,其實就是先查詢NAMENODE中的元數據,那么問題來了 ...
轉自:https://www.cnblogs.com/DarrenChan/p/6416043.html?utm_source=itdadao&utm_medium=referral 首先我們看一下NAMENODE: 我們已經知道了NAMENODE作為DATANODE的管理者,其重要性 ...
1.namenode啟動失敗,查看錯誤原因,是無法格式化,再看日志,根據日志提示,清空對應的目錄,即可解決這個問題。 2.datanode啟動失敗: Can't open /var/run/cloudera-scm-agent/process/261-hdfs-DATANODE ...
個人小站,正在持續整理中,歡迎訪問:http://shitouer.cn 博文有更新並添加了新的內容,詳細請訪問:HDFS學習(三) – Namenode and Datanode HDFS集群以Master-Slave模式運行,主要有兩類節點:一個Namenode(即Master ...
datanode無法連接到namenode namenode在清空hadoop.tmp.dir和namenode.dir文件夾重新格式化后,datanode還是無法連接到namenode並報錯: hdfs.server.datanode.DataNode: Problem connecting ...
一、Namenode1.作用 ①負責元數據的存儲 ②負責接受和處理客戶端的請求 ③負責接受DN上報的信息 ④和DN保持心跳,向DN下達命令 2.元數據包含兩部分 ①文件的屬性(保存在edits+fsimage) ②塊的位置信息(由DN啟動后自動上報,動態生成) 3.存儲元數據的文件①edits文件 ...
1、讀寫權限出錯 首先jps檢查過后只有datanode沒有啟動,然后去Hadoop安裝目錄下的logs文件中找最近一次datanode的日志 (網上有很多種故障,建議最好自己先看看日志自己的故障是不是和別人是一樣的,然后在進行排錯 ...
<ignore_js_op> 1)NameNode、DataNode和Client NameNode可以看作是分布式文件系統中的管理者,主要負責管理文件系統的命名空間、集群配置信息和存儲塊的復制等。NameNode會將文件系統的Meta-data存儲在內存中,這些信息 ...